Abstract
The regiochemistry of palladium-catalyzed hydrostannations of terminal alkynes is dramatically influenced by ligand effects. Use of phosphines such as Cy3P, t-Bu2PCH2t-Bu, and t-Bu3P provides (E)-1-tributylstannyl-1-alkenes with regioselectivities up to >99:<1 for substrates where the commonly used Ph3P shows much lower regioselectivities.Entities:
